

With a rebellion brewing, a plague starting, the Zhang mafia sniffing around, and the responsibility of thousands of lives in her hands, Cassia needs to decide where her heart really lies: with her people, or with a boy who has always put her life before his own?Ĭassia certainly isn’t having the best few months after being starved and forced to grovel on her knees in front of a man who murdered his own family.


Luckily, Kane managed to avoid capture (his would’ve meant certain death without the moniker of “Princess” to save him), but what Cassia doesn’t realize is he’s determined to rescue her…at whatever cost. Unfortunately for Cassia, her luck finally runs out and she is captured by the Daeva, a ruthless group of bounty hunters who drag her back to her war-torn home planet in chains. While she misses her land dearly, she brought the most important piece of home with her: her best friend and occasional smooch-partner, Kane. Princess Cassia left her home world almost two years ago, fleeing an arranged marriage to a murderous and duplicitous ally.
